Decision-Making and Decision Support System for a Successful Weed Managementshould be estimated in order to optimize decision-making process. Moreover, a better understanding of seed production and weed seedbank dynamics into the soil would help experts develop DSSs able to provide management strategies also in the long-term period. Zephyrus: Grain Aeration Strategy Based on the Prediction of Temperature and Moisture Frontsfor cooling 0.42 t of grain was 0.06 kWh t. °C. (0.30 kWh t.). The proposed control strategy was also compared with two other controllers by using simulation procedures.
